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court upheld the validity of the levy of development fees on embarking passengers at the Indira Gandhi International Airport and Chhatrapati Shivaji International Airport, as authorized under Section 22A of the Airports Authority of India Act, 1994. The Court clarified that the Airports Authority, with Central Government approval, has the authority to levy such fees, and the amendments made by the Airports Economic Regulatory Authority of India Act, 2008 do not invalidate this power. The appeals against the Delhi High Court's decision were dismissed, affirming the legality of the fee structure.
